Service life issue of hydrogenation heating elements

Currently, the hydrogenated graphite components provided by Germany are not used for more than two months – what is the reason for this? How can the service life of graphite components be extended? The cost for a batch of graphite components is 1.5 million. . . .

Graphite usually takes 3-6 months, while carbon-carbon takes 6-10 months

With proper use of C-C, it can work without problems for a whole year
